The Infinite and the Divine (Warhammer 40.000)

The whole book is Trazyn the Infinite and Orikan the Diviner, some of the most bitter rivals among the Necrons, being forced to awkwardly work together. My favorite moment of this is probably when they're accused of having killed a Necron noble, and both of them point out that if they had been aware of the noble's death, they would have immediately accused the other, so they couldn't have done it
